Beautiful South of Broad Home
184 Tradd Street
Listed by Bonnie Geer
This beautiful Craftsman-style home was built in 1920 and was recently updated with wonderful modern conveniences. Relax on the expansive full-front porch where you can take in the breezes from the Battery, located just steps away. Inside, the spacious foyer ushers you inside with gorgeous grasscloth wallpaper, a wide staircase and crown and dentil moldings. The bright formal living room has multiple six-over-one paned windows, indicative of the Craftsman design, and two large, cased openings allow for a seamless flow between rooms. The family room showcases ample natural light, a decorative fireplace with marble surround and built-in bookcases. The professionally designed kitchen features high-end Thermador appliances, Mulberry Millworks custom cabinetry, a built-in pantry, large island, quartz countertops and counter-to-ceiling tile. The primary suite has a spa-like bath with marble floors, a dual vanity, soaking tub and a translucent glass tiled shower enclosure with penny tile flooring. Coveted off-street parking, a brick pathway and a handcrafted wrought iron gate lead to the spacious, landscaped garden.
